<?xml version="1.0"?>
<feed xmlns="http://www.w3.org/2005/Atom" xml:lang="en">
	<id>http://70.231.62.181/index.php?action=history&amp;feed=atom&amp;title=Module%3ARoad_data%2Fstrings%2FUSA%2FWV</id>
	<title>Module:Road data/strings/USA/WV - Revision history</title>
	<link rel="self" type="application/atom+xml" href="http://70.231.62.181/index.php?action=history&amp;feed=atom&amp;title=Module%3ARoad_data%2Fstrings%2FUSA%2FWV"/>
	<link rel="alternate" type="text/html" href="http://70.231.62.181/index.php?title=Module:Road_data/strings/USA/WV&amp;action=history"/>
	<updated>2026-04-22T08:16:20Z</updated>
	<subtitle>Revision history for this page on the wiki</subtitle>
	<generator>MediaWiki 1.45.1</generator>
	<entry>
		<id>http://70.231.62.181/index.php?title=Module:Road_data/strings/USA/WV&amp;diff=18296499&amp;oldid=prev</id>
		<title>imported&gt;Fredddie: update module</title>
		<link rel="alternate" type="text/html" href="http://70.231.62.181/index.php?title=Module:Road_data/strings/USA/WV&amp;diff=18296499&amp;oldid=prev"/>
		<updated>2021-09-25T05:53:34Z</updated>

		<summary type="html">&lt;p&gt;update module&lt;/p&gt;
&lt;p&gt;&lt;b&gt;New page&lt;/b&gt;&lt;/p&gt;&lt;div&gt;--[==[&lt;br /&gt;
To inspect the content of this data module, use [[Special:ExpandTemplates]]&lt;br /&gt;
and enter the following input text:&lt;br /&gt;
  {{#invoke:Road data/dump|dump|module=Module:&amp;lt;name-of-this-module&amp;gt;}}&lt;br /&gt;
&lt;br /&gt;
To inspect the content of this data module when editing, enter the following&lt;br /&gt;
into the Debug console:&lt;br /&gt;
  local util = require(&amp;quot;Module:Road data/util&amp;quot;)&lt;br /&gt;
  print(util.arrayToString(p))&lt;br /&gt;
To inspect a particular route type, change `p` above to include the route type,&lt;br /&gt;
e.g., `p.I` and `p[&amp;quot;US-Hist&amp;quot;]`.&lt;br /&gt;
]==]&lt;br /&gt;
&lt;br /&gt;
-- West Virginia&lt;br /&gt;
local WV = {}&lt;br /&gt;
&lt;br /&gt;
local util = require(&amp;quot;Module:Road data/util&amp;quot;)&lt;br /&gt;
local format = mw.ustring.format&lt;br /&gt;
util.addAll(WV, require(&amp;quot;Module:Road data/strings/USA&amp;quot;))&lt;br /&gt;
&lt;br /&gt;
local suffix = &amp;quot; ([dab||%dab%, |]West Virginia)&amp;quot;&lt;br /&gt;
local maint = &amp;quot;[[West Virginia Division of Highways|WVDOH]]&amp;quot;&lt;br /&gt;
&lt;br /&gt;
WV.I.maint = maint&lt;br /&gt;
WV.I.link = {&lt;br /&gt;
	[&amp;quot;68&amp;quot;]	= &amp;quot;Interstate 68&amp;quot;,&lt;br /&gt;
	[&amp;quot;79&amp;quot;]	= &amp;quot;Interstate 79&amp;quot;,&lt;br /&gt;
	[&amp;quot;470&amp;quot;]	= &amp;quot;Interstate 470 (Ohio–West Virginia)&amp;quot;,&lt;br /&gt;
	default = &amp;quot;Interstate %route% in West Virginia&amp;quot;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
for k, v in pairs(WV) do if k:find (&amp;quot;^I&amp;quot;) then &lt;br /&gt;
	v.link = WV.I.link&lt;br /&gt;
	end&lt;br /&gt;
end&lt;br /&gt;
&lt;br /&gt;
WV.US.link = {&lt;br /&gt;
	[&amp;quot;35&amp;quot;] = &amp;quot;U.S. Route 35&amp;quot;,&lt;br /&gt;
	[&amp;quot;48&amp;quot;] = &amp;quot;U.S. Route 48&amp;quot;,&lt;br /&gt;
	[&amp;quot;119&amp;quot;] = &amp;quot;U.S. Route 119&amp;quot;,&lt;br /&gt;
	[&amp;quot;121&amp;quot;] = &amp;quot;U.S. Route 121&amp;quot;,&lt;br /&gt;
	[&amp;quot;340&amp;quot;] = &amp;quot;U.S. Route 340&amp;quot;,&lt;br /&gt;
	[&amp;quot;460&amp;quot;] = &amp;quot;U.S. Route 460&amp;quot;,&lt;br /&gt;
	[&amp;quot;522&amp;quot;] = &amp;quot;U.S. Route 522&amp;quot;,&lt;br /&gt;
	default = &amp;quot;U.S. Route %route% in West Virginia&amp;quot;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
for k, v in pairs(WV) do if k:find (&amp;quot;^US %d&amp;quot;) then &lt;br /&gt;
	v.link = WV.US.link&lt;br /&gt;
	end&lt;br /&gt;
end&lt;br /&gt;
&lt;br /&gt;
for _,auxType in ipairs({&amp;quot;Alt&amp;quot;, &amp;quot;Bus&amp;quot;, &amp;quot;Byp&amp;quot;, &amp;quot;City&amp;quot;, &amp;quot;Conn&amp;quot;, &amp;quot;Emerg&amp;quot;, &amp;quot;Opt&amp;quot;, &amp;quot;Scenic&amp;quot;, &amp;quot;Spur&amp;quot;, &amp;quot;Temp&amp;quot;, &amp;quot;Toll&amp;quot;, &amp;quot;Truck&amp;quot;}) do&lt;br /&gt;
	local spec = WV[&amp;quot; aux &amp;quot;][auxType]&lt;br /&gt;
		for k, v in pairs(WV) do if k:find (auxType) then if k:find (&amp;quot;^US&amp;quot;) then&lt;br /&gt;
			v.link = WV.US.base .. &amp;quot; &amp;quot; .. spec.name .. suffix&lt;br /&gt;
			v.banner = spec.banneralt .. &amp;quot; plate.svg&amp;quot;&lt;br /&gt;
			end&lt;br /&gt;
		end&lt;br /&gt;
	end&lt;br /&gt;
end&lt;br /&gt;
&lt;br /&gt;
WV.WV = {&lt;br /&gt;
	base = &amp;quot;West Virginia Route %route%&amp;quot;,&lt;br /&gt;
	shield = &amp;quot;WV-%route%.svg&amp;quot;,&lt;br /&gt;
	name = &amp;quot;West Virginia Route %route%&amp;quot;,&lt;br /&gt;
    link = &amp;quot;West Virginia Route %route%&amp;quot; .. WV[&amp;quot; dab &amp;quot;],&lt;br /&gt;
    abbr = &amp;quot;WV&amp;amp;nbsp;%route%&amp;quot;,&lt;br /&gt;
    width = &amp;quot;expand&amp;quot;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
for _,type in ipairs({&amp;quot;WV&amp;quot;}) do&lt;br /&gt;
	for _,year in ipairs({&amp;quot;1922&amp;quot;, &amp;quot;1948&amp;quot;}) do&lt;br /&gt;
		WV[&amp;quot;WV &amp;quot; .. year] = {&lt;br /&gt;
			shield = format(&amp;quot;WV-%%route%% (%s).svg&amp;quot;, year),&lt;br /&gt;
			name = WV.WV.name,&lt;br /&gt;
			link = WV.WV.link,&lt;br /&gt;
			abbr = WV.WV.abbr,&lt;br /&gt;
			width = &amp;quot;square&amp;quot;&lt;br /&gt;
		}&lt;br /&gt;
	end&lt;br /&gt;
end&lt;br /&gt;
&lt;br /&gt;
for _,type in ipairs({&amp;#039;WV&amp;#039;}) do&lt;br /&gt;
	for _,auxType in ipairs({&amp;quot;Alt&amp;quot;, &amp;quot;Bus&amp;quot;, &amp;quot;Spur&amp;quot;, &amp;quot;Truck&amp;quot;}) do&lt;br /&gt;
		local spec = WV[&amp;quot; aux &amp;quot;][auxType]&lt;br /&gt;
		WV[type .. &amp;quot;-&amp;quot; .. auxType] = {&lt;br /&gt;
			shield = WV.WV.shield,&lt;br /&gt;
			name = WV.WV.name .. &amp;quot; &amp;quot; .. spec.name,&lt;br /&gt;
			link = WV.WV.base .. &amp;quot; &amp;quot; .. spec.name .. &amp;quot;[dab|| (%dab%)|]&amp;quot;,&lt;br /&gt;
			abbr = WV.WV.abbr .. &amp;quot; &amp;quot; .. spec.abbrsuffix,&lt;br /&gt;
			banner = spec.banneralt .. &amp;quot; plate.svg&amp;quot;,&lt;br /&gt;
			aux = spec.aux,&lt;br /&gt;
			width = WV.WV.width&lt;br /&gt;
		}&lt;br /&gt;
	end&lt;br /&gt;
end&lt;br /&gt;
         &lt;br /&gt;
WV[&amp;quot;WV-Alt&amp;quot;] = {&lt;br /&gt;
	shield = WV.WV.shield,&lt;br /&gt;
	name = WV.WV.name .. &amp;quot; Alternate&amp;quot;,&lt;br /&gt;
	link = &amp;quot;West Virginia Route %route% Alternate [dab||(%dab%)|]&amp;quot;,&lt;br /&gt;
	abbr = &amp;quot;WV&amp;amp;nbsp;%route% Alt.&amp;quot;,&lt;br /&gt;
	banner = &amp;quot;Alt plate.svg&amp;quot;,&lt;br /&gt;
	width = &amp;quot;expand&amp;quot;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
-- add new types above this line if you want it to have the state highway browse and maint&lt;br /&gt;
for k, v in pairs(WV) do if k:find (&amp;quot;^%a&amp;quot;) then&lt;br /&gt;
	v.maint = &amp;quot;[[West Virginia Division of Highways|WVDOH]]&amp;quot;&lt;br /&gt;
	v.browse = &amp;quot;[[West Virginia State Highway System]]&amp;quot;&lt;br /&gt;
	v.browselinks = {&lt;br /&gt;
		[1] = &amp;quot;[[List of Interstate Highways in West Virginia|Interstate]]&amp;quot;,&lt;br /&gt;
		[2] = &amp;quot;[[List of U.S. Highways in West Virginia|US]]&amp;quot;,&lt;br /&gt;
		[3] = &amp;quot;[[List of state routes in West Virginia|State]]&amp;quot;&lt;br /&gt;
	}&lt;br /&gt;
	end&lt;br /&gt;
end&lt;br /&gt;
&lt;br /&gt;
WV.WVTP = {&lt;br /&gt;
	shield = &amp;quot;&amp;quot;,&lt;br /&gt;
	name = &amp;quot;West Virginia Turnpike&amp;quot;,&lt;br /&gt;
	link = &amp;quot;West Virginia Turnpike&amp;quot;,&lt;br /&gt;
	abbr = &amp;quot;West Virginia Turnpike&amp;quot;,&lt;br /&gt;
	maint = &amp;quot;[[West Virginia Parkways Authority]]&amp;quot;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
local CRFraction = &amp;#039;&amp;lt;span class=&amp;quot;nowrap&amp;quot; style=&amp;quot;display:inline-block; vertical-align:-0.5em; font-size:85%; text-align:center;&amp;quot;&amp;gt;&amp;lt;span style=&amp;quot;display:block; line-height:1em; padding:0 0.1em;&amp;quot;&amp;gt;%route%&amp;lt;/span&amp;gt;&amp;lt;span style=&amp;quot;display:block; line-height:1em; padding:0 0.1em; border-top:1px solid;&amp;quot;&amp;gt;%denom%&amp;lt;/span&amp;gt;&amp;lt;/span&amp;gt;&amp;#039;&lt;br /&gt;
&lt;br /&gt;
WV.CR = {&lt;br /&gt;
	shield = {[&amp;quot;507&amp;quot;] = &amp;quot;Ellipse sign 507.svg&amp;quot;,&lt;br /&gt;
	[&amp;quot;707&amp;quot;] = &amp;quot;Ellipse sign 707.svg&amp;quot;,&lt;br /&gt;
	[&amp;quot;857&amp;quot;] = &amp;quot;Ellipse sign 857.svg&amp;quot;,&lt;br /&gt;
	default = &amp;quot;Circle sign %route%[denom||-%denom%|].svg&amp;quot;&lt;br /&gt;
	},&lt;br /&gt;
	link = {&lt;br /&gt;
		ifexists = true,&lt;br /&gt;
		default = &amp;quot;County Route %route% (%county% County, West Virginia)&amp;quot;&lt;br /&gt;
	},&lt;br /&gt;
	abbr = &amp;quot;CR&amp;amp;nbsp;[denom||&amp;quot; .. CRFraction .. &amp;quot;|%route%]&amp;quot;,&lt;br /&gt;
	maint = &amp;quot;&amp;quot;,&lt;br /&gt;
	browse = &amp;quot;[[List of county routes in West Virginia|County Routes in West Virginia]]&amp;quot;,&lt;br /&gt;
	browselinks = &amp;quot;&amp;quot;&lt;br /&gt;
}&lt;br /&gt;
&lt;br /&gt;
WV.FR.link = &amp;quot;&amp;quot;&lt;br /&gt;
&lt;br /&gt;
WV.OH = {alias = {module = &amp;quot;USA/OH&amp;quot;, type = &amp;quot;SR&amp;quot;}}&lt;br /&gt;
WV[&amp;quot;US-VA&amp;quot;] = {alias = {module = &amp;quot;USA/VA&amp;quot;, type = &amp;quot;US&amp;quot;}}&lt;br /&gt;
&lt;br /&gt;
return WV&lt;/div&gt;</summary>
		<author><name>imported&gt;Fredddie</name></author>
	</entry>
</feed>